Overview:
Watch the video for the key trading levels for AUDJPY, AUDUSD, EURJPY, EURUSD, GBPJPY, GBPUSD, NZDJPY, NZDUSD, USDCAD, USDJPY, USD Index, Gold, and S&P 500.
Read the updated analysis below:
- AUDJPY declined and closed below the 91.91 daily support level. Watch the 92.00 level to now be resistance.
- AUDUSD declined and closed below the 0.7063 daily support level.
- EURJPY continues to consolidate holding above the 141.04 monthly support/resistance level.
- EURUSD closed below the 1.0879 monthly resistance level for the third day in a row. The 1.0900 level is proving to be a strong resistance level.
- GBPJPY continues to consolidate holding below the 161.53 daily resistance level.
- GBPUSD declined for the third day in a row and tested the 1.2293 weekly support level.
- NZDJPY continues to consolidate holding below the 84.66 daily resistance level.
- NZDUSD declined and closed below the 0.6468 weekly support level.
- USDCAD declined closing just above the 1.3300 level.
- USDJPY continues to hold at the 130.40 weekly resistance level.
- USD Index closed above the 102.00 level.
- Gold continues to close above the 1920 monthly resistance level.
- S&P 500 advanced and closed above the 4000 level.
